Historical Italian scores heavily feature the flicorno soprano , flicorno tenore (euphonium), and flicorno baritono . Modern directors must carefully assign these parts to standard instruments like the oboe, French horn, or euphonium to maintain the intended tonal balance.
The marcia sinfonica is more than just a musical genre; it is a living artifact of Italian civic pride. To this day, during summer patronal festivals ( feste patronali ) across Southern Italy—in regions like Puglia, Abruzzo, and Campania—crowds gather around illuminated bandstands to hear these pieces performed.

As bandmasters began composing original repertoire for outdoor concert stages ( la cassa armonica ), they fused the driving, rhythmic energy of the traditional military march with the lyrical, dramatic weight of Italian opera. The result was the marcia sinfonica . Unlike standard quicksteps, these pieces were designed for listening rather than marching, featuring expansive melodies, complex counterpoint, and rich orchestrations.
